From f0fc6182fb7c78b13a012e00bb7934572d1b95b2 Mon Sep 17 00:00:00 2001 From: Carlo Cabrera Date: Sat, 12 Jul 2025 04:25:24 +0800 Subject: [PATCH] Fix Layout/LineLength errors --- Library/Homebrew/test/patching_spec.rb | 6 +++++- .../support/helper/spec/shared_context/integration_test.rb | 6 +++++- 2 files changed, 10 insertions(+), 2 deletions(-) diff --git a/Library/Homebrew/test/patching_spec.rb b/Library/Homebrew/test/patching_spec.rb index 40d1b91152..ee58b019ea 100644 --- a/Library/Homebrew/test/patching_spec.rb +++ b/Library/Homebrew/test/patching_spec.rb @@ -25,7 +25,11 @@ RSpec.describe "patching", type: :system do end end - define_method(:formula) do |name = "formula_name", path: Formulary.core_path(name), spec: :stable, alias_path: nil, &block| + define_method(:formula) do |name = "formula_name", + path: Formulary.core_path(name), + spec: :stable, + alias_path: nil, + &block| formula_subclass.class_eval(&block) formula_subclass.new(name, path, spec, alias_path:) end diff --git a/Library/Homebrew/test/support/helper/spec/shared_context/integration_test.rb b/Library/Homebrew/test/support/helper/spec/shared_context/integration_test.rb index e328c38ebd..116ad6aeaa 100644 --- a/Library/Homebrew/test/support/helper/spec/shared_context/integration_test.rb +++ b/Library/Homebrew/test/support/helper/spec/shared_context/integration_test.rb @@ -131,7 +131,11 @@ RSpec.shared_context "integration test" do # rubocop:disable RSpec/ContextWordin end end - define_method(:setup_test_formula) do |name, content = nil, tap: CoreTap.instance, bottle_block: nil, tab_attributes: nil| + define_method(:setup_test_formula) do |name, + content = nil, + tap: CoreTap.instance, + bottle_block: nil, + tab_attributes: nil| case name when /^testball/ # Use a different tarball for testball2 to avoid lock errors when writing concurrency tests